A glorious showcase of the distinct, heavily hopped beers for which Shepherd Neame is famed, India Pale Ale delivers potent bitterness, offset with generous amounts of pale ale malt to deliver a balanced, yet uncompromising brew.

Bottle. Pours clear ligt copper brown with airy but stable off-white head. Clear aroma of hops, malt, caramel and fruit. Bitter, hoppy flavour, with sweetish notes of caramel malt and touches of fruit and nuts. Nutty aftertaste, turning bitter. An okay beer for the style and quite enjoyable as such.

dark orange to amber, smooth offwhite to orange head.very mild aroma, some malts, some flowers. kinda boring. esp. for something called ipa. flavor is malty, sweet caramelly, slightly flowery sweet. i must say that although the beer tastes sort of okay, i’m quite dissapointed reg. the name. Sampling without thinking ipa, however, makes it a lot better. malty beer with a bitter hoppy base to it, tastes sort of like an english bitter, only somewhat more malts and some flowery hops on top of that.

50cl bottle from Alko. Mahogany color, thick white head. Nutty, sweet bready aroma, some caramel. Flavor has dark bready notes at first, followed by strong nuttyness, biscuity malts. Bitter, nutty finish. Well hopped beer. Fill bodied, dry. Enjoyable stuff.
